Abstract

Embodiments of the invention provide an array substrate, an OLED display panel and a display device, which relate to the technical field of display. The problem of display contrast decline in the prior art can be improved. The array substrate comprises a luminous area and a non-luminous area. The luminous area comprises an anode, an organic light emitting layer and a cathode which are arranged on a substrate baseboard. The non-luminous area comprises a metal structure which is arranged on the substrate baseboard. The array substrate further comprises a first light absorption layer arranged in the non-luminous area and used to absorb light transmitted from the organic light emitting layer to the non-luminous area. The cathode is pervious to light, and the anode is pervious to light or not pervious to light. The array substrate is used in OLED display devices.

technical field [0001] The invention relates to the field of display technology, in particular to an array substrate, an OLED display panel, and a display device. Background technique [0002] Organic Light Emitting Diode (OLED for short) display panels have the advantages of self-illumination, low power consumption, no viewing angle dead angle, fast response, high contrast, etc., and have strong competitiveness compared with liquid crystal display panels. Therefore, it is considered to be the mainstream development trend of the display panel in the future.
